Frizell is a small place in the United States, located in Pawnee County, Kansas. It's known as an "unincorporated community." This means it's a group of homes and maybe a few buildings, but it doesn't have its own local government like a city or town does. Instead, it's managed by the larger county government.
A Look Back at Frizell's Past
Frizell once had its own post office, which was a very important place for people living there. The post office first opened its doors in 1904. For many years, it was where people sent and received letters, packages, and news. It was a vital link to the outside world before the internet and easy travel. However, the post office in Frizell closed down in 1933. This often happened in small communities as populations changed or transportation improved over time.
Where is Frizell?
Frizell is found within Pawnee County, Kansas. Kansas is a state in the central part of the United States, often called the "Heartland" because of its location and agricultural importance. Pawnee County is located in the western part of Kansas.
